A Bend Oregon Recording Cover Sheet is a document used in real estate transactions to provide important information when recording a deed or other related documents with the Descartes County Clerk's Office in Bend, Oregon. It serves as a record and cover page to accompany the documents being recorded and provides essential details required for proper identification and indexing. The Bend Oregon Recording Cover Sheet typically includes the following key information: 1. Property Details: This section emphasizes the property's information, such as the property address, Assessor's Tax Map and Account numbers, legal description, and any additional relevant details to accurately locate the property. 2. Parties Involved: It highlights the names, addresses, and contact details of the individuals or entities involved in the transaction, such as the granter(s) and grantee(s) (seller and buyer) of the property. 3. Document Information: Here, specific details about the document being recorded are mentioned, including the document type (e.g., deed, mortgage, easement), recording reference numbers if applicable, and any relevant dates (e.g., date executed, date of acknowledgement). 4. Tax and Fee Calculations: This section is dedicated to calculating the recording fees and taxes required for the document. It typically includes the purchase price or property value, mortgage amount if applicable, and other relevant factors used to determine the fees. 5. Additional Information: This part allows for any additional relevant information or special instructions that need to be conveyed to the County Clerk's Office during the recording process. Different types of Bend Oregon Recording Cover Sheets may be used based on the specific document being recorded. Some common variations include: 1. Deed Cover Sheet: Used for recording various types of deeds, such as warranty deeds, quitclaim deeds, or deeds of trust. 2. Mortgage Cover Sheet: Used specifically for mortgage-related documents, including mortgages, trust deeds, or assignments of mortgages. 3. Easement Cover Sheet: Used when recording easement documents or agreements, such as rights-of-way or utility easements. 4. Subdivision Cover Sheet: Applied during the recording of subdivision-related documents, such as plats, lot line adjustments, or partition plats. It is crucial to correctly complete and attach the appropriate Bend Oregon Recording Cover Sheet with the respective documents before submitting them for recording to ensure smooth and efficient processing by the Descartes County Clerk's Office.
